About The Position

ABC Legal Service is proud to be the national leader in service of process. We are a team of 1000 and growing with offices in Los Angeles, Oklahoma City, Phoenix, Brooklyn, Chicago, Washington DC, and more. Seattle is our home and headquarters. We’ve been successful in this unique business for over 30 years and we continue to advance our technology and business processes to remain years ahead of what our competition is able to offer. Our focus is to expand our technology lead, acquire and integrate less efficient competitors, and tap into new segments through an integrated inbound marketing and sales approach. Job Overview: The Fulfillment Manager is responsible for managing the Physical Fulfillment team’s daily operations, ensuring departmental objectives are being achieved. This role involves planning, organizing, and leading the team to meet goals and improve overall productivity and efficiency. This position is located in our Seattle HQ office.
